Avg Ann. of +1.62% — near-median performance within its 2015-era cohort (63th percentile).
School proximity could not be measured — address geocoding incomplete for this development.
748 units — ideal scale for liquidity and facilities without crowding. Typically the sweet spot for resale turnover.
0.77km from Kaki Bukit Mrt Stn (DT28) — short walk to MRT, good transport convenience.
Rental yield of 3.53% — above-average income return.
99YR tenure — about 83 years remaining — no near-term decay concern.
Limited future-catalyst exposure — nearest is Paya Lebar Air Base redevelopment at 1.24km, far enough that the impact on this project is modest.

Recent resale transactions at Euhabitat
12 months to September 2026 (Oct 2025 – Sep 2026): 38 resale transactions, median $1,429 psf, median price $792,000. Median PSF is up 0.8% on the previous 12 months (Oct 2024 – Sep 2025, $1,418 psf).
| Period | Transactions | Median PSF | Median price |
|---|---|---|---|
| Oct–Dec 2025 | 9 | $1,414 psf | $794,000 |
| Jan–Mar 2026 | 11 | $1,429 psf | $788,000 |
| Apr–Jun 2026 | 11 | $1,403 psf | $788,000 |
| Jul–Sep 2026 | 7 | $1,491 psf | $1.38M |
| 12-month total | 38 | $1,429 psf | $792,000 |
Aggregates of URA REALIS resale caveats (data to September 2026). A specific unit's value depends on floor, size, facing and condition — for a unit-level read, use the Resale Price Check.
